Sylacauga entered their tilt with Valley on Thursday with two cons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with three. They came out on top against the Rams by a score of 3-1. That's the second time they've managed to beat them this season, as they also won 2-0 back in March.
Sylacauga's win bumped their record up to 11-3-3. As for Valley, they dropped their record down to 4-8-1 with the loss, which was their third straight on the road.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Sylacauga will host Jacksonville at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Valley, they will square off against Lanett at 4:30 p.m. on Friday.
